How to Pronounce Morphological

To pronounce "morphological", say MORPH-ol-og-ic-al — 5 syllables, IPA /ˌmɔːfəˈlɒd͡ʒɪkəl/. Tap play below to hear it in four English accents, or practice it syllable by syllable.

Frequently asked questions

How many syllables are in "morphological"?

"Morphological" has 5 syllables: morph · ol · og · ic · al.

What is the IPA transcription of "morphological"?

The IPA transcription of "morphological" is /ˌmɔːfəˈlɒd͡ʒɪkəl/.

What does "morphological" mean?

Morphological: Of, or pertaining to, morphology.
